Crown Cercon HT
Cercon HT porcelain crowns are high-quality all-ceramic crowns originating from Germany. Like other all-ceramic crowns, Cercon HT crowns consist of two parts:
-
External: It has a Cercon Kiss porcelain coating on the outside, making the teeth naturally white and bright like real teeth while also providing strength and durability.
-
Inside: The frame is made of Zirconium Dioxide.
Cercon HT porcelain crowns are one of the highest-end all-ceramic crown lines, manufactured using modern CAD/CAM technology. This type of crown completely overcomes the disadvantages of metal-ceramic crowns, such as its natural white color, lack of gum discoloration, and no change in tooth color over time.
A proper examination and treatment plan is the first step in the porcelain veneer process that you cannot skip. First, the dentist will check your current oral health and dental condition. If problems such as gingivitis or periodontitis are detected, the dentist will treat them before starting the porcelain veneer procedure
Before applying dental crowns, oral hygiene and disinfection are crucial not only for removing harmful bacteria but also for cleaning and preparing the tooth surface for the crown placement. This ensures a smooth procedure and guarantees the best possible aesthetic results.
At the tooth area where the crown needs to be placed, the dentist will inject a local anesthetic to ensure the patient feels no pain throughout the treatment. Once the anesthetic has taken effect, the dentist will proceed to grind down the tooth into a stump of sufficient size to support the porcelain crown. The natural tooth will be thinned to a certain thickness, appropriate to the tooth’s condition and the dentist’s intended purpose for attaching the porcelain crown.
After the teeth are prepared, the dentist will take impressions and send them to the laboratory at AVORA Dental to fabricate porcelain crowns that fit your jaw perfectly. While waiting for the porcelain crowns, patients can have temporary teeth fitted to fill gaps between teeth and protect the remaining tooth structure.
After attaching the porcelain veneers to your natural teeth, the dentist will carefully check the bite and aesthetics to ensure comfort and durability. In addition, the dentist will schedule follow-up appointments to ensure your veneers are working effectively and to address any issues promptly if necessary.
After the porcelain crown placement is complete, your dentist will provide instructions on oral hygiene. This includes daily cleaning techniques, toothbrush selection, and flossing under the crown. You will also be instructed on how to avoid bad habits that could damage or affect your porcelain crown.
Additionally, the dentist will schedule follow-up appointments to check the effectiveness of the dental crowns and determine if any adjustments or further treatment are needed. Regular follow-up appointments are extremely important to ensure that your dental crowns remain stable and to maintain good oral health.
